Leucoderma is a type of skin disorder, whereby the skin develops white patches. The white patches may cover certain parts of the body or may engulf the entire body as well. It is caused when melanocytes, the cells that produce melanin and supplies pigmentation to our skin, stop producing it. It is of no danger to the general health of the affected person, but it is more of a social stigma for the person. A person suffering from leucoderma is rendered anomalous in the society and may suffer from psychological complexities.
